Hawaii Vaccination Registry

The Hawaii Vaccination Registry is a secure database that tracks immunizations given to residents and visitors. It helps healthcare providers access accurate vaccination records, ensuring individuals are up-to-date and reducing the risk of vaccine-preventable diseases. The registry enhances public health efforts, supports vaccine management, and simplifies documentation, especially during outbreaks or travel requirements. Participation is voluntary for most individuals, and the information collected is maintained with strict privacy controls to protect personal data. Overall, it’s a valuable tool for ensuring community health and coordinating immunization efforts across Hawaii.
